Transaction e98153e0c5cb372b6809f1e42622eae6b3d0c605414e8deb5d586259c0d67e86
1 Input
1 Output
-
e98153e0c5cb372b6809f1e42622eae6b3d0c605414e8deb5d586259c0d67e86:0
- value
- 123457428
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c8abb68fd86dec03600b3cd47012c1d1b926e54
- address
- bc1q3j9tk68asm0vqdsqk0x5wqfvr5deymj56s00ap